Tiger attacks in villages are unfortunately a real and serious problem in certain parts of the world, particularly in areas where there is a significant overlap between human and tiger populations. Such attacks can be devastating for both humans and tigers, and it's important for local authorities and communities to take steps to prevent them.
There are several reasons why tiger attacks can occur in villages. Tigers may venture into human settlements in search of food, water, or shelter. In some cases, they may become more aggressive due to habitat loss or fragmentation, or due to other factors such as poaching or conflicts with other tigers.
Preventing tiger attacks in villages requires a combination of approaches, including community education and awareness, improved management of tiger habitats, and measures to reduce the risk of human-tiger encounters. This might include implementing measures such as better fencing or barriers around villages, relocating problem tigers to areas where they are less likely to encounter humans, and developing early warning systems and emergency response plans to quickly address any potential attacks.
It's important to remember that tigers are endangered and important for the ecological balance of their ecosystems. Therefore, it's vital that we find ways to minimize conflicts between humans and tigers and ensure their coexistence in a safe and sustainable manner.

Tiger attacks on people in forests are unfortunately not uncommon in some parts of the world where tigers live in close proximity to human populations. These attacks can be fatal and are a serious concern for both local communities and conservationists working to protect tiger populations.
Tigers are generally shy and elusive animals, and they tend to avoid human contact whenever possible. However, in some cases, tigers may become more aggressive towards humans, particularly if they feel threatened or are defending their territory or cubs.
To reduce the risk of tiger attacks in forest areas, it's important for people to take precautions when entering tiger habitat. This might include avoiding areas where tigers are known to be present, traveling in groups and making noise to avoid surprising tigers, and carrying deterrents such as pepper spray.
Conservationists also work to reduce the risk of human-tiger conflicts by implementing measures such as habitat management, such as maintaining healthy prey populations, creating buffer zones around tiger reserves, and providing compensation to people who experience losses due to tiger attacks.
